GULU — The out going chairman of Mbale Chamber of Commerce and Industry, Ramathan Wasike, who recently had his home searched by the Police has denied links with LRA rebels. Wasike said his opponents had alleged that he was mobilising Muslim youth to go to Sudan and be trained in rebel activities. On September 25, the Police recovered one licensed gun from his home. He told The New Vision that he was being black mailed by his enemies who allege that he was receiving funds from Hassan Tourabi, a leader of a fanatic Islamic organisation believed to support Kony.
